I was down in Columbia last week and purpoosely drove down 27 to Monticello and then took 587 to Columbia. 587 is the Red Bluff road. The road has recently been resurfaced and my memory is that it is excellent all the way!
Also, it is some of the best curve and elevation road Ive been on in MS. I kept asking myself... am I really in south MS!? Here is a Mapquest link showing the usual route that most take, Hwy 13, highlighted. But 587 is seen to the left running along the Pearl all the way.
